Options
All
  • Public
  • Public/Protected
  • All
Menu

移动端开关组件

Hierarchy

Index

Constructors

constructor

  • new MSwitch(config: IContainerBase): MSwitch

Properties

checked

checked: boolean

选中状态

css

css: MSwitchStyle

inputId

inputId: string

labelCaption

labelCaption: string

span标题

onSwitchScript

onSwitchScript: string

点击发送验证码事件

titleFormat

titleFormat: string

展示名称

valueFormat

valueFormat: string

状态返回值设定

Methods

doGetCss

  • doGetCss(): MSwitchStyle
  • Returns MSwitchStyle

doInitEvent

  • doInitEvent(): void
  • 初始话事件

    Returns void

doRenderFocuse

  • doRenderFocuse(): void

Protected doRenderInputValue

  • doRenderInputValue(): void
  • 渲染值

    Returns void

getAttrEditors

  • getAttrEditors(): AttributeEditorBase[]
  • 属性设置

    Returns AttributeEditorBase[]

getElemtHtml

  • getElemtHtml(): string
  • 获取组件的html

    Returns string

Protected getFalseTitle

  • getFalseTitle(): string
  • Returns string

Protected getFalseValue

  • getFalseValue(): string
  • Returns string

getInputElem

  • getInputElem(): JQuery<HTMLElement>
  • Returns JQuery<HTMLElement>

Protected getTrueTitle

  • getTrueTitle(): string
  • Returns string

Protected getTrueValue

  • getTrueValue(): string
  • Returns string

Private getVal

  • getVal(values: string, defalut: string, valueType: boolean): string
  • Parameters

    • values: string
    • defalut: string
    • valueType: boolean

    Returns string

getValue

  • getValue(): string
  • 获取值

    Returns string

    值字符串

onValueChanged

  • 开关值发生改变事件

    Parameters

    Returns void

raiseOnSwitchScript

  • raiseOnSwitchScript(): void
  • 执行界面编辑器设置的触发点击事件

    Returns void

render

  • render(): void
  • 渲染组件

    Returns void

setValue

  • setValue(value: any): void
  • 设置值

    Parameters

    • value: any

    Returns void

Generated using TypeDoc